Vietnam has emerged as a premier manufacturing hub in Asia, offering foreign investors a strategic base for production and export. Key sectors—including electronics, textiles and garments, furniture and wood processing, automotive components, and machinery—form the backbone of Vietnam’s industrial economy and attract sustained FDI inflows.
With a wide-reaching network of Free Trade Agreements (FTAs)—including with the EU, UK, CPTPP, and RCEP—Vietnam provides manufacturers with preferential access to key global markets. Its geographic proximity to China and deep integration with ASEAN supply chains enhance its position as a vital link in regional and international manufacturing networks.
